 Check out the offline China train booking methods:

Methods

Details

Station Counters

Limited English support but secure last-minute train tickets; cash (CNY) payment supported; long queues in peak hours; risk of sold-out trains

Automatic Ticket Machine

English options; accepts passports; 24/7 services; no staff assistance; no seat selection; limited foreign card payment (cash/WeChat/Alipay/UnionPay is safer)

Travel Agencies

English support but higher fees; handles complex routes but risk of scams; best for luxury travelers or those needing travel plans

Requirements for International Travelers to Book China Train Tickets

For first-time travelers to China, booking a train ticket can feel overwhelming. You might wonder: Where do I buy China train tickets? What payment methods work? And what rules should I know? Don’t worry—we’ve got you covered.

  • Essential documents: valid passport & China visa
  • Online booking: passport details (number, full name, expiration date), payment (foreign cards like VISA), WeChat Pay/Alipay, email/phone number for booking confirmation
  • Offline booking: physical passport, cash (CNY), or UnionPay card
  • Boarding the train: passport + e-ticket/physical ticket

China Train Booking Tips

China Train Booking Tips | Shenzhen North Railway Station

Credit: from Catgirlmutant, Unslpash | Shenzhen North Railway Station

Follow these tips to guarantee a smooth and effective China train booking process!

  • Book early. High-speed rail, especially for popular routes, sells out fast. Peak seasons (Lunar New Year & National Week in Oct) require booking 30 + days ahead.
  • Know seat classes better. Second class is the cheapest, first class has wider seats, while business class has premium service (like reclining beds) but at 2-3x cost.
  • Be familiar with the facilities on the train. For high-speed rail, find most of the power outlets under the seats. Scan QR code to order food or any other services (WeChat/Alipay). Or you can buy from the trolley or the dining car.
  • Book a soft sleeper for overnight trains. It saves time and hotel costs.

12306 vs. Trip.com

When booking train tickets in China, travelers can choose between 12306, the official site of China Railway Corporation, and Trip.com, a reliable international travel agency. While 12306 allows users to book directly, it often experiences technical issues and offers support only in Chinese during limited hours. Conversely, Trip.com provides a user-friendly interface, multilingual 24/7 customer support, and accepts various payment methods, making it cheaper and more accessible for international travelers.

Feature12306Trip.com
Booking SourceOfficial China Railway websiteBest International travel agency
Additional FeesNo extra feesPossible extra fees
Service Hours5 AM to 1 AM (11:30 PM on Thursdays)24/7
Website ReliabilityOccasional errors and crashesStable and user-friendly
Customer ServiceChinese only, limited hoursMultilingual, available 24/7
